Transaction ff4c56bd3e6a9d1439df7f17ddab793766775e6639e2f0e5a01b6c6c4c8f4f2c

1 Input
1 Outputs
  • ff4c56bd3e6a9d1439df7f17ddab793766775e6639e2f0e5a01b6c6c4c8f4f2c:0
  • value  23197148
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G